Output 224fd2d41a858922b9de978c5b402c8e9b25d4039bfbce81bfcf14b16bfbac93:1

value
689077212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fd7c0cd385c0097bc5e6c9b362221e68e6111c5 OP_EQUAL
address
3DLzChMbTVVKReSX9RYfQF1bMaqGhqponL
transaction
224fd2d41a858922b9de978c5b402c8e9b25d4039bfbce81bfcf14b16bfbac93
spent
true